KindOld (#1531)
* Add KindOld * Don't process latest events/memberships for old events * Allow federationsender to ignore duplicate key entries when LatestEventIDs is duplicated by RS output events * Signal to downstream components if an event has become a forward extremity * Don't exclude from sync * Soft-fail checks on KindNew * Don't run the latest events updater at all for KindOld * Don't make federation sender change after all * Kind in federation sender join * Don't send isForwardExtremity * Fix syncapi * Update comments * Fix SendEventWithState * Update sytest-whitelist * Generate old output events * Sync API consumes old room events * Update comments
